In the underground art scene, few names evoke as much intrigue and controversy as Vandal Savage. Known for his unapologetic shock tactics, raw expression, and boundary-pushing creations, Vandal Savage has become a cultural phenomenon—not just a rogue artist, but a provocateur who redefines what art can be.
Who Is Vandal Savage?
Understanding the Context
Vandal Savage is a mysterious yet influential figure whose real identity remains shrouded in mystery. Emerging from the fringes of contemporary art, Savage’s work blends street sensibility with high-concept provocation. His art is a forceful manifesto against social norms, cultural expectations, and the very idea of artistic restraint.
The Rise of a Visual Rebel
What sets Vandal Savage apart doesn’t just lie in his bold imagery—it’s his fearless approach to shock. From electrified portraiture that distorts reality to installations that provoke deep societal reflection, Savage uses shock as a tool, not a gimmick. His gallery openings often double as theatrical events, where controversy fuels conversation and critics clash with admirers.
One standout piece, “The Mirror of Ruin,” combined chaotic painting, found objects, and video projections to critique consumerism and performative identity—sparking both viral praise and heated debate across social media and traditional press.

Why Savage Shocked the World
Vandal Savage’s work unsettles because it refuses to coexist comfortably with complacency. In a landscape often dominated by polished aesthetics and corporate-backed art, Savage’s rough edges call attention to inequality, mental health, and cultural hypocrisy. His pieces force audiences to confront uncomfortable truths—making him both celebrated and cacophonous.
Beyond the Canvas
Savage’s influence extends beyond traditional art spaces. He collaborates with musicians, designers, and activists, bridging realms to amplify marginalized voices. His “Shock Series” podcast features candid interviews with fellow rogue creatives, further cementing his role as a catalyst for dialogue and rebellion.
